Can I update my unlocked iPhone 5 to iOS 7 when it comes out?

Can I update my unlocked iPhone 5 to iOS 7 when it comes out without having any problems with the phone being unlocked?

Was it unlocked through the carrier or factory or did you do it yourself illegally? If it was done properly there will not be a problem.

Yeah it'll update fine. It doesn't make any difference whether it's locked or not - unless you Jailbroke it or did it illegally.
